De Gruyter Raumerzählung: Narration und räumliche Disposition hagiographischer Bilderzyklen des Tre- und Quattrocento
Im 14. und 15. Jahrhundert erfreute sich die Gestaltung und prachtvolle Ausmalung von Privatkapellen in Kirchen und Palästen großer Beliebtheit. Das Interesse dieser Untersuchung gilt sowohl der räumlichen Organisation der Bilderfolgen im Medium der Wandmalerei, als auch der Wahrnehmung der raumgreifenden Erzählung durch die Besucher. Vor dem Hintergrund medien- und literaturwissenschaftlicher Erzähltheorien sowie aktueller Forschungen zum spatial turn, zu mehrteiligen Bildformen und dem mobilen Betrachter sieht die Autorin die Zyklen in neuem Licht. Anhand von acht Privatkapellen wie der berühmten Bardi- Kapelle Giottos in der Florentiner Kirche Santa Croce oder der kaum erforschten Johanneskapelle im Papstpalast zu Avignon widmet sich die Publikation dem Wechselspiel von Bild, Raum und Betrachter. Dabei werden die Nutzung und Rezeption der Raumerzählungen unter Berücksichtigung der zeitgenössischen Predigtpraxis oder der Wiederaufnahme antiker Gedächtniskunst kulturgeschichtlich eingeordnet.

Schiffer Publishing Ltd How to Hook Rugs
With 159 beautiful photos and clear, complete instructions, you can create 16 marvelous hooked projects, for rugs, pillows, eye masks, footstools, and stair treads in a wide range of colorful, playful patterns. Learn about backing fabrics, rug hooking tools, materials, frames, and hoops needed to successfully complete the projects. Additionally, every technique needed is explained, including dyeing, cutting wool, transferring patterns, finishing edges, hooking, blocking, finishing, and rug care and cleaning. Actual patterns are provided as well as a resource guide to related magazines and suppliers of hooked rug materials and tools. Unbound Trans Britain: Our Journey from the Shadows
Over the last five years, transgender people have seemed to burst into the public eye: Time declared 2014 a ‘trans tipping point’, while American Vogue named 2015 ‘the year of trans visibility’. From our television screens to the ballot box, transgender people have suddenly become part of the zeitgeist.This apparently overnight emergence, though, is just the latest stage in a long and varied history. The renown of Paris Lees and Hari Nef has its roots in the efforts of those who struggled for equality before them, but were met with indifference – and often outright hostility – from mainstream society.Trans Britain chronicles this journey in the words of those who were there to witness a marginalised community grow into the visible phenomenon we recognise today: activists, film-makers, broadcasters, parents, an actress, a rock musician and a priest, among many others.Here is everything you always wanted to know about the background of the trans community, but never knew how to ask.

Simon & Schuster A Woman's Place: A Christian Vision for Your Calling in the Office, the Home, and the World
The managing editor of Christianity Today and founder of the popular Her.meneutics blog encourages women to find joy in vocation in this game-changing look at the importance of women and work.Women today inhabit and excel in every profession, yet many Christian women wonder about the value of work outside the home. And in circles where the traditional family model is highly regarded, many working women who sense a call to work find little church or peer support. In A Woman’s Place, Katelyn Beaty, print managing editor of Christianity Today and cofounder of Her.meneutics, insists it’s time to reconsider women’s work. She challenges us to explore new ways to live out the Scriptural call to rule over creation—in the office, the home, in ministry, and beyond. Starting with the Bible’s approach to work—including the creation story, the Proverbs 31 woman, and New Testament models—Beaty shows how women’s roles in Western society have changed; how the work-home divide came to exist; and how the Bible offers models of women in leadership. Readers will be inspired by stories of women effecting dynamic cultural change, leading institutions, and living out grand and beautiful vocations. Far from insisting that women must work outside the home, Beaty urges all believers into a better framework for imagining career, ambition, and calling. Whether caring for children, running a home, business, or working full-time, all readers will be inspired to live in a way that glorifies God.
